[Global Times reporter Chen Xin] The United States is unique in that it does not have a National Election Commission, so there is no official agency to announce the election results.

By default, news organizations have assumed this role, and the Associated Press is the leader.

Since 1848, the Associated Press has been responsible for announcing the results of the American election.

The Associated Press executive editor Sally Bouzby once stated in an interview that the Associated Press will not predict the outcome of a presidential election or even list obvious or possible winners. They will "based on facts, mathematics, and State law", the election result will be announced only when it is confirmed that the candidate who is behind has no more votes to win.

  Therefore, under normal circumstances, the results of the general election announced by the media, including the Associated Press, based on campaign data will give the public strong expectations about who will be in the White House, and will also cause candidates to declare victory or defeat. Strictly speaking, it is not an "official announcement."

  This year, after the voting day on November 3, U.S. states have about five weeks before December 8 to determine which candidate has won the local election. This period of time is called the "safe harbor" period.

On December 14, state electors will vote in the state, and their voting results will be officially announced in Congress on January 6 next year. The candidate with the majority of electoral votes will win the general election.

  During this year’s general election, some media worried that there would be problems with the transfer of power to the president, so the role of the General Services Administration (GSA) is also worthy of attention.

According to a 1963 law in the United States, the Director of the General Services Administration of the United States decides when to "determine" the winner. Only after the GSA has confirmed the transfer of power to the US president can the transfer of power to the US president be officially carried out.

Currently, the current GSA Director Emily Murphy has not yet confirmed the winner of the election.
